๐Ÿ”ค Lesson 1 โ€” The Musical Alphabet
๐Ÿฑ
Mochi says: Music only uses seven letters โ€” A B C D E F G โ€” then it starts again! No H, no I. Round and round like a merry-go-round! ๐ŸŽ 

Say them going up: A B C D E F G โ†’ back to A. And going down: G F E D C B A. Every note on the stave is one of these seven letters.

๐ŸŒˆ Going up the stave, the letters go forward (Aโ†’Bโ†’Cโ€ฆ). Going down, they go backward (Cโ†’Bโ†’Aโ€ฆ).
๐Ÿผ Bao's tip: A note sits either on a line (the line goes through its tummy) or in a space (it floats between two lines). Lines and spaces each have their own letters!
๐ŸŽผ Lesson 2 โ€” Reading the Treble Clef
๐Ÿผ
Bao says: The swirly treble clef ๐ŸŽผ is also called the G clef โ€” its curl hugs the line for G! High notes live here. ๐ŸŽˆ

Here is a note sitting on the second line โ€” the one the clef curls around. That's G!

Line notes (bottom โ†’ top)

E G B D FEvery Good Boy Deserves Fun

Space notes (bottom โ†’ top)

F A C Espells FACE! ๐Ÿ˜บ
๐Ÿฑ Watch out: Middle C sits just below the treble stave on its own little ledger line:
๐ŸŽต Lesson 3 โ€” Reading the Bass Clef
๐Ÿฑ
Mochi says: The bass clef is the F clef โ€” its two dots hug the F line! Low, rumbly notes live down here. ๐Ÿป

This note is on the bottom line of the bass stave. That's G!

Line notes (bottom โ†’ top)

G B D F AGood Boys Deserve Fun Always

Space notes (bottom โ†’ top)

A C E GAll Cows Eat Grass ๐Ÿ„
๐Ÿผ Watch out: Middle C sits just above the bass stave on its own ledger line โ€” the same C from the treble clef, holding hands in the middle!
๐ŸŽฏ Lesson 4 โ€” Sharps, Flats & the Golden Rule
๐Ÿผ
Bao says: Accidentals are little signs that change a note's pitch. This is where lots of people slip up โ€” let's get it right! โœจ

The signs you need for Grade 5:

Sharp (#) โ€” makes a note higher by a semitone.
Flat (b) โ€” makes a note lower by a semitone.
Natural โ€” cancels a sharp or flat.
Double sharp (written x) โ€” up by TWO semitones.
Double flat (written bb) โ€” down by TWO semitones.

โญ GOLDEN RULE #1 โ€” On the stave, the accidental sign always goes BEFORE the note (to its left), sitting on the same line or space. Never after it! โญ

โœ… Correct โ€” sign on the left, then the note:

โญ GOLDEN RULE #2 โ€” When we write the name, the letter comes first, then the accidental: F# (say "F sharp"), Bb (say "B flat"). โญ
๐Ÿฑ Easy way to remember: On the stave the sign leads the way (it's on the left, like it's pulling the note along ๐Ÿพ). In the name the letter is the boss and comes first (F#, not #F).
